Skip to content

Brazil Nuts: Health Benefits + How To Enjoy The Rich Source of Selenium

Taneia Surles, MPH
Author: Expert reviewer:
Updated on May 3, 2023
Taneia Surles, MPH
By Taneia Surles, MPH
mbg Contributor
Taneia Surles is a health writer, editor, and public health professional. She holds a bachelor’s and a master’s degree in Public Health from the University of Alabama at Birmingham. She has bylines in Insider, Health, Healthline, AARP, Parents, and other publications.
Lauren Torrisi-Gorra, M.S., RD
Expert review by
Lauren Torrisi-Gorra, M.S., RD
Registered Dietitian
Lauren Torrisi-Gorra, MS, RD is a registered dietitian, chef, and writer with a love of science and passion for helping people create life-long healthy habits. She has a bachelor’s degree in Communication and Media Studies from Fordham University, a Grand Diplôme in Culinary Arts from the French Culinary Institute, and master's degree in Clinical Nutrition and Dietetics from New York University.
Last updated on May 3, 2023
Our editors have independently chosen the products listed on this page. If you purchase something mentioned in this article, we may earn a small commission.

Nuts are often a go-to snack or a topping for salads and other meals. Brazil nuts have become more popular because they contain a higher selenium concentration than other nuts. However, many advise that Brazil nuts be consumed in moderation to avoid unpleasant side effects.

So, what’s the deal with Brazil nuts? How healthy are they to consume? We spoke to registered dietitians to get more insight into the nutritional value of Brazil nuts and how to use them as a natural selenium supplement.

This ad is displayed using third party content and we do not control its accessibility features.

What are Brazil nuts?

Brazil nuts aren’t nuts but large seeds originating from northern Brazil, specifically the Amazon region. These seeds come in clusters between eight to 24 inside a hard shell emulating a coconut. In the wild, Brazil nuts grow from the Brazilian nut tree Bertholletia Excelsa.

Brazil nuts taste similar to macadamia nuts, with a smooth and oily texture. They have a creamy, buttery taste that resembles other nuts. These large nuts can be found in grocery stores and online through retailers and cost $20 or more, depending on how many pounds each pack contains.

Brazil nuts nutrition

Here’s a look at the nutritional components of one ounce (or a handful, about 8 nuts) of Brazilian nuts, according to the USDA1

  • Calories: 187 grams
  • Fat: 19 grams
  • Carbohydrates: 3.32 grams
  • Protein: 4.05 grams
  • Cholesterol: 0 grams
  • Sodium: 0.851 milligrams
  • Potassium: 187 milligrams
  • Vitamin C: 0.198 grams
  • Selenium: 544 micrograms
  • Magnesium: 107 milligrams
This ad is displayed using third party content and we do not control its accessibility features.

Amanda Li, R.D., a Toronto-based registered dietitian of Wellness Simplified, adds that Brazil nuts also contain micronutrients such as vitamin E, zinc, and manganese. In addition, Li states that Brazil nuts, like other nuts, are a great source of unsaturated fatty acids that reduce heart disease risk2, control heart rhythms, and have other benefits.

In addition to unsaturated fatty acids, Brazil nuts contain a good amount of protein, with about four grams per ounce. Like many nuts and seeds, they are a solid source of dietary protein and can be an easy alternative to animal protein

However, a potential downside to Brazil nuts is their calories. Brazil nuts have one of the highest amounts of calories per ounce compared to other nuts like almonds (163 cal)3, pistachios (159 cal)4, and cashews (157 cal)5

What really makes Brazil nuts stand out from other nuts is their high concentration of selenium—a mineral that helps support immunity and thyroid function. The Recommended Dietary Allowance (RDA) for selenium for men and women ages 19 and older is 55 micrograms6. Li mentions that an ounce of Brazil nuts exceeds selenium needs at 989% of the RDA.


Brazil nuts are a healthy source of fat and protein. However, they are higher in calories than other nuts. They are a standout source of selenium, with a handful of them providing 989% of the RDA for the trace element.

What is selenium?

Selenium is naturally found6 in many foods, like Brazil nuts, and it can also be taken as a dietary supplement.

“Selenium is a trace mineral that is essential for human health,” says Maya Feller, MS, RD, CDN, author of Eating from Our Roots. This mineral can assist with reproduction, metabolism of thyroid hormones, protection against infections, and other important tasks. 

Aside from Brazil nuts, other foods that can contain a high amount of selenium include:  

  • Pork
  • Turkey
  • Beef
  • Chicken 
  • Shellfish
  • Eggs
This ad is displayed using third party content and we do not control its accessibility features.

A plausible reason why Brazil nuts have high concentrations of selenium has to do with Brazil’s soil properties. A 2017 study examined the soil near Brazil nut trees in the Amazon rainforest and revealed that the trees were surrounded by soil with high selenium concentrations7

To obtain Brazil nuts with the highest selenium concentrations, purchase these raw or roasted seeds from retailers who import them from Brazil.

Health benefits of selenium


It may prevent DNA damage.

Selenium increases glutathione peroxidase8, which is an enzyme that helps to reduce inflammation. According to a 2022 study, Brazil nuts' selenium may prevent oxidate damage to DNA9 among people with type 2 diabetes. “Selenium protects the body from oxidative stress,” Li says. After six months of Brazil nut supplementation with selenium, researchers found a significant increase in the participants' fasting blood glucose levels.

This ad is displayed using third party content and we do not control its accessibility features.

It supports healthy metabolic function.

Selenium is also important for maintaining normal metabolic function10. Another study published in 2022 involved people with high blood pressure or dyslipidemia (imbalance of lipids). Study participants consumed de-fatted granulated Brazil nuts (GBNs) over three months. The study’s results suggested that Brazil nuts high in selenium could increase plasma selenium levels11 and enzymatic antioxidant activity among people with metabolic disorders. 

A deficiency in selenium can be a contributing factor to a number of metabolic disorders and diseases12 such as cardiovascular disease and cancer.


It may have anticancer properties.

Though more research is needed, consuming selenium-rich food may be an effective way to prevent cancer.

A 2023 review examined the potential anticancer effects of functional foods containing high amounts of selenium. Although the anticancer effects of selenium require more conclusive research, it’s hypothesized that high doses of selenium may limit the impact of genetic damage and cancer growth in humans13. Another recent review in 2022 suggests that high selenium concentrations can also be chemotherapeutic14.

Selenium is present in many selenoproteins,15 which are proteins that can “help reduce oxidative stress, cellular damage, cardiovascular disease, and some cancers,” Feller adds.

This ad is displayed using third party content and we do not control its accessibility features.

It may improve thyroid function.

Another possible health benefit of consuming selenium is that it can enhance thyroid function.”[Selenium] is also critical for the proper functioning of the thyroid gland,” Li says. In fact, she adds, the thyroid gland has the highest concentration of selenium6 than any other organ in the body according to the NIH.

Research suggests that the mineral acts as an antioxidant defense16 system within the thyroid. Antioxidants can remove free radicals that are created during thyroid hormone production. 

How many Brazil nuts should I eat?

Li recommends a daily dietary reference intake (DRI) of 55 micrograms (mcg) of Brazil nuts for adults. “If eating Brazil nuts daily, one to two is sufficient, given that the majority of Brazil nuts contain approximately 96 mcg per nut, but some may contain even as high as 400 mcg,” Li adds.

Consuming more than the recommended amount of selenium-rich foods can lead to adverse health outcomes. For example, overconsumption of selenium may cause selenosis. Selenosis, or selenium overexposure, is a poisoning condition that occurs when there’s too much selenium in the blood. Some symptoms that arise from selenium poisoning are:

  • Fatigue 
  • Hair and nail damage or loss
  • Burning or tingling sensations 
  • Dizziness
  • Lethargy 


Limit the number of Brazil nuts you eat to 1-2 per day to reduce your risk of selenosis, or selenium overexposure.

How to eat Brazil nuts

There are several ways to enjoy Brazil nuts and use them as a natural selenium supplement.

For starters, Brazil nuts can be eaten raw, roasted, ground, or as nut butter. It ultimately depends on your preference as to how you consume these nuts. 

“Personally, I love adding Brazil nuts to my own homemade trail mix, or I garnish my warm bowl of oatmeal or yogurt parfait with one to two Brazil nuts,” Li says. “It's great chopped over a salad as well!”

While Brazil nut trees are not directly sprayed with pesticides, Brazil is considered one of the world’s largest pesticide consumers17. With this in mind, Brazil nuts may still be exposed to pesticides so it’s best to purchase organic Brazil nuts when you can.

To ensure your Brazil nuts stay fresh, Li recommends storing them in the fridge or freezer or a cool, dark area away from direct sunlight. These measures can lengthen shelf life and prevent your Brazil nuts from going rancid.


When purchasing Brazil nuts, look for ones that are organic and imported from Brazil. Sprinkle your 1-2 nuts a day over oatmeal or yogurt, or just eat them raw. Store Brazil nuts in the fridge, freezer, or in a cool, dark area of your kitchen.

Frequently Asked Questions

How many Brazil nuts should I eat per day for selenium?

You should limit your intake of Brazil nuts selenium to one or two daily. “Brazil nuts contain 68 to 91 mcg of selenium per nut,” Feller says. “Based on the daily upper limits eating one to two Brazil nuts daily would prove more than the adequate intake for the majority of the population.”

How many Brazil nuts are safe to eat a day?

At most, one or two Brazil nuts should be consumed daily. “Don't go crazy just because it is a great source of selenium, a potent antioxidant, as too much can actually act as a prooxidant,” Li says. Proxidants are chemicals that can induce oxidative stress, according to a 2019 review.

The takeaway

Brazil nuts are unique nuts because they contain high concentrations of selenium—a mineral that has multiple health benefits, such as preventing cell damage and improving thyroid function. Like any food, Brazil nuts should be consumed in moderation because overconsumption can lead to unpleasant side effects. However, as long as you eat the recommended amount of Brazil nuts (1-2 per day), you can safely reap the nutritional benefits of this nut.

Hungry for more? Check out the healthiest nuts to mix up your trail mix and take a deep dive into the nutritional value of cashews and pecans versus walnuts.